First off, let me give you a bit of background on Eva Hot Adhesive Film. This type of adhesive film is made from ethylene - vinyl acetate (EVA) copolymer. EVA is a thermoplastic polymer that's known for its excellent flexibility, transparency, and chemical resistance. These qualities make it suitable for a wide range of applications, from packaging to textile bonding.

The melting point of Eva Hot Adhesive Film isn't set in stone. It can vary depending on several factors. One of the main factors is the vinyl acetate (VA) content. In general, as the VA content increases, the melting point of the EVA copolymer decreases. For example, EVA copolymers with a lower VA content (around 10 - 20%) typically have a melting point in the range of 75 - 90°C. On the other hand, those with a higher VA content (30 - 40%) may have a melting point as low as 50 - 60°C.

Another factor that affects the melting point is the molecular weight of the EVA copolymer. Higher - molecular - weight EVA polymers usually have higher melting points. This is because the longer polymer chains are more difficult to separate and move around, requiring more energy (heat) to break the intermolecular forces holding them together.

The presence of additives in the Eva Hot Adhesive Film can also play a role. Additives such as plasticizers, antioxidants, and tackifiers are often added to improve the film's performance. Plasticizers, for instance, can lower the melting point by increasing the flexibility of the polymer chains. Antioxidants, on the other hand, are mainly used to prevent oxidation and degradation of the film, and they may have a minimal impact on the melting point.

Now, you might be wondering why the melting point of Eva Hot Adhesive Film is so important. Well, it has a direct impact on how the film is used in different applications. In applications where the film needs to be bonded quickly and at a relatively low temperature, a lower melting - point EVA film is preferred. For example, in the textile industry, when bonding fabrics together, a lower melting - point film can be used to avoid damaging the delicate fibers.

On the contrary, in applications where the bonded materials need to withstand higher temperatures during subsequent processing or use, a higher melting - point EVA film is a better choice. For example, in the packaging industry, if the packaged products will be exposed to high - temperature environments during shipping or storage, a high - melting - point EVA film can ensure that the bond remains intact.

The melting point also affects the processing conditions of the Eva Hot Adhesive Film. When applying the film, the heat source needs to reach a temperature above the melting point to ensure that the film melts and forms a strong bond. If the temperature is too low, the film won't melt properly, resulting in a weak bond. If the temperature is too high, it can cause the film to degrade or char, which also affects the bonding quality.

Let's talk about some Various Applications Of Eva Hot Melt Adhesives. In the footwear industry, Eva Hot Adhesive Film is used to bond different parts of shoes together. The melting point of the film needs to be carefully chosen based on the materials used in the shoes. For example, if the shoe upper is made of a heat - sensitive material like leather, a lower melting - point film is used to prevent damage to the leather.

In the automotive industry, Eva Hot Adhesive Film can be used for interior trim bonding. Here, high - quality bonds are required, and the film needs to withstand a wide range of temperatures and environmental conditions. So, a higher melting - point EVA film might be more suitable to ensure long - term durability.

We use methods like differential scanning calorimetry (DSC) to accurately measure the melting point. DSC measures the amount of heat absorbed or released by a sample as it's heated or cooled. By analyzing the DSC curve, we can determine the exact melting point of the Eva Hot Adhesive Film.

In addition to measuring the melting point, we also consider other properties of the film, such as viscosity, peel strength, and shear strength. These properties, along with the melting point, determine the overall performance of the Eva Hot Adhesive Film.
